Habitat
Ecology:
Utricularia bremii usually
occurs in shallow, oligotrophic
water in bogs
, occasionally in deeper
water. In Hungary, it occurs in floating vegetation between stands
of Phragmites australis
in an oxbow
.[1].

The genus Utricularia is
taxonomically complex
, partly due to the desire of botanists to establish
methods of identifying non-flowering populations (particularly in
the field
), with the consequence that the literature is complicated
by vast numbers of unreliable records
. Many taxa rarely flower and
some have apparently never been known to flower in some regions.
The majority of the data presented here is derived from Taylor (1989)
which is the most reliable source. Additional information has been
used where it is felt that it is both useful and reliable.
It
is possible that U. bremii
does not reproduce sexually and is a vegetative
apomict (Taylor 1989).
